A method for transmitting a frame, performed by a first wireless terminal, in a WLAN system according to one embodiment includes: receiving, from a second wireless terminal, a beacon frame including first parameter set information for first channel access of a plurality of user terminals participating in multi-user uplink transmission, timer information indicating an allowed time allowed for the first parameter set information, first TWT information for a first TWT service period, and second TWT information for a second TWT service period; performing a countdown operation based on a backoff counter set according to the first parameter set information when a trigger frame for individually allocating a plurality of radio resources is received in the first TWT service period; suspending the countdown operation when the countdown operation is not completed until the first TWT service period expires; and resuming the countdown operation when the second TWT service period starts.

A method and a device for transmitting a frame in a wireless LAN are disclosed. A method for transmitting a data unit in a wireless LAN can comprise the steps of: transmitting, by an AP, an RTS frame for medium protection to a plurality of STAs through a plurality of channels; receiving, by the AP, a CTS frame in response to the RTS frame from each of the plurality of STAs through a first allocation channel, wherein the first allocation channel is at least one of the plurality of channels, which is determined on the basis of the RTS frame; and transmitting, by the AP, downlink data to each of the plurality of STAs through a second allocation channel on the basis of OFDMA in overlapped time resources, wherein the second allocation channel is at least one of the plurality of channels.

A device to device (D2D) communication method on the basis of channel hopping may comprise the steps of: a first terminal determining a delay requirement for first link-based D2D communication with a second terminal; the first terminal determining a hopping sequence for first link-based first D2D communication on the basis of the delay requirement; and the first terminal performing first D2D communication with the second terminal on the basis of the hopping sequence, wherein the delay requirement may be a minimum time interval during which data transmission or reception for the first D2D communication is made between a PHY layer and an MAC layer of the first terminal and a PHY layer or an MAC layer of the second terminal.

The present document relates to a wireless communication system and, more particularly, to a method for performing communication using a downlink (DL) oriented channel in a high-density wireless LAN system and an apparatus therefor. A particular station STA1 configured therefor connects with an AP through a normal channel, switches to a downlink oriented channel during an active mode operation, and receives data from the AP through the DL oriented channel. Meanwhile, data is transmitted to the AP through switching to the normal channel. Here, the first station obtains information on a specific interval for receiving data from the AP through the downlink oriented channel, switches to the normal channel during an interval other than the specific interval, and transmits data to the AP.

Disclosed are a method and an apparatus for operating based on a power save mode in a wireless LAN. The method for operating based on the power save mode in a wireless LAN may comprise the steps of: an AP receiving, from a first STA, a first trigger frame for triggering the transmission of first downlink data which has been buffered for the first STA; the AP determining a temporary halt of the transmission the first downlink data, which is transmitted as a response to the first trigger frame, based on a first priority rank of the first downlink data which has been buffered for the first STA, a second priority rank of second downlink data which has been buffered for a second STA, and a point when the second STA is switched to an awake state; and the AP transmitting, to the first STA, a temporary halt setting frame for indicating the temporary halt.

A method for transmitting a signal by a neighbor awareness networking (NAN) terminal in a wireless communication system, according to embodiment of the present invention, comprises the steps of: sensing a medium in a discovery window; selecting a back-off count value when the medium is in an occupied state; and transmitting a service discovery frame after performing countdown on the basis of the back-off count value, wherein an interval in which the back-off count value is determined on the basis of at least one of an interval in which a back-off count value for transmitting a synchronization beacon frame is selected, the length of the discovery window, and a hop count value of the terminal.

Disclosed are a D2D communication method and device on the basis of a hopping sequence. A D2D communication method on the basis of a hopping sequence may comprise the steps of: obtaining information on a reference hopping sequence by a terminal wherein the reference hopping sequence is a current hopping sequence of a target terminal which will perform first D2D communication on the basis of a first link with the terminal; determining a final hopping sequence for performing the first D2D communication by the terminal on the basis of whether the terminal is an initial access terminal or a multi-access terminal and whether the current hopping sequence of the terminal is the same as at least one of communicable hopping sequences corresponding to a reference sequence and the reference hopping sequence; and performing the first D2D communication by the terminal on the basis of the final hopping sequence.

The present invention relates to a method for making device to device (D2D) communication. More specifically, the step of enabling a first device communicating with another device through channel hopping to find a second device for communication further includes the steps of: finding the second device based on a first channel hopping sequence in a first time interval within the entire find cycle during which the first device performs the channel hopping; and setting the first device so as to perform the channel hopping based on a second channel hopping sequence in a second time interval within the entire find cycle, wherein the entire find cycle of the first device is determined based on the second channel hopping sequence in the second time interval and the number of repeated second channel hopping sequences.

The present invention relates to a wireless communication system and, more specifically, to a method and an apparatus for determining an operating channel. The method for determining the operating channel of a station (STA) in a TV whitespace (TVWS) wireless LAN system, according to one embodiment of the present invention, comprises the steps of: receiving information on an index which indicates an operating class including channel start frequency, channel spacing, and channel set parameters; and determining a main frequency of the operating channel on the basis of the parameters indicated by the index of the operating class. The main frequency of the operating channel can be determined on the basis of a correction value which is set differently according to the configuration of a basic channel unit of the operating channel.

One embodiment of the present invention relates to a method for transmitting a signal by a terminal in a wireless communication system which comprises a step wherein, during a predetermined time period in one portion of the frequency bandwidths from among the frequency bandwidths of channels used by said terminal, a carrier wave sensing signal of another terminal is transmitted in which information on the frequency bandwidths of the channel is included.
